When the V65 Magna hit the motorcycle scene in 1983, its impact was like a 600 pound chrome sledge hammer. The V65 made big muscle look cool and the power cruiser was born. According to cycle magazine, the big V 4 engine " has a mid-range punch that would do justice to Larry Holmes'! The liquid -cooled 90 degree V4 delivered a staggering amount of power from 1500 to its 10,000 rpm redline! Drag strip maestro,Pee Wee Gleason took a standard V65 to Orange County's International Raceway and turned a 10.92 , 124+ mph run. The V65 was the most powerful production machine in existence. For street riders the Honda engineers made sure the bike was easy to live with as well as fast.The V65 , with its 4 cam , 16 valve engine was surprisingly agile for for its size.A durable , diaphragm-type hydraulic clutch modulated the power to the shaft drive, and a one way sprag clutch kept down-shifts from chirping the rear wheel. Anti -dive valving in the 41 mm front forkhelped stabilize the chassis under hard braking.An overdrive 6th gear in the 6 speed transmission kept the powerful V4 serene at freeway speeds.The lack of any primary imbalance inherent in the design of a V4 provided vibration free riding. This particular bike has been inspected and rebuilt by Mr. Dave Dodge, fomerly of the Honda Racing Team, who has become the GURU for these V65's, and it was just my good luck , soon after I bought this bike , to discover that he had moved to Huntersville NC, about 40 miles from me. I took it to Dave in 2007, and he replaced the fork oil and fork seals,rebuilt the front and rear brake calipers, and replaced the attendent hoses and seals. He also rebuilt the hydraulic clutch system, rebuilt the carburetors, replaced most of the hoses and wiring , installed his special oil modification kit ( the factory design resulted in some of these bikes not getting sufficient oil to the cams on the rear cylinders) put a new Dunlop D205 110/80 18 front tire , and a Dunlop 205 150/80 16 rear tire. In all , he did about $2700 worth of work to the bike, and it has had less than 1500 miles put on it since then.
